Role description
JCW has partnered with a leading real estate organization to recruit a Data Engineer (6-month Contract). They are seeking a highly skilled professional to help design, develop, and maintain scalable data pipelines and backend systems that power analytics, reporting, and operational efficiency.
Key Responsibilities:
β’ Build and maintain SQL Server Data Warehouses with a focus on governance, security, and performance.
β’ Design and optimize data pipelines (RESTful APIs, third-party integrations, SharePoint Online).
β’ Develop SSRS and Power BI reports.
β’ Manage databases, ensure data accuracy, and drive system reliability.
β’ Collaborate with cross-functional teams to deliver high-quality data solutions.
Qualifications:
β’ 6+ years of experience with SQL Server, SSRS, SSIS, and Power BI.
β’ Proficiency in .NET, C#, Python, KQL, or PowerShell.
β’ Office 365, Azure, SharePoint experience.
β’ Strong problem-solving and communication skills.
